// restart_scope tests

#[test]
fn restart_scope_one_for_one_only_restarts_failed_child() {
    let rt =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::OneForOne);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(0, 5), 0..1);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(2, 5), 2..3);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(4, 5), 4..5);
}

#[test]
fn restart_scope_one_for_all_restarts_everything() {
    let rt =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::OneForAll);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(0, 5), 0..5);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(3, 5), 0..5);
}

#[test]
fn restart_scope_rest_for_one_restarts_from_failed_onward() {
    let rt =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::RestForOne);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(0, 5), 0..5);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(2, 5), 2..5);
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(4, 5), 4..5);
}

#[test]
fn restart_scope_single_child() {
    let one =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::OneForOne);
    assert_eq!(one.restart_scope(0, 1), 0..1);

    let all =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::OneForAll);
    assert_eq!(all.restart_scope(0, 1), 0..1);

    let rest =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::RestForOne);
    assert_eq!(rest.restart_scope(0, 1), 0..1);
}

#[test]
fn restart_scope_boundary_last_child() {
    let rt =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::OneForOne);
    // Last child in a group of 10
    assert_eq!(rt.restart_scope(9, 10), 9..10);
}

#[test]
fn restart_scope_one_for_one_saturating_add_no_overflow() {
    let rt = SupervisorRuntime::with_strategy(RestartStrategy::OneForOne);
    // usize::MAX should not overflow thanks to saturating_add
    let scope = rt.restart_scope(usize::MAX, usize::MAX);
    assert_eq!(scope, usize::MAX..usize::MAX);
}
